With only displaying the map in Mytracks, adjacent map tiles do not line up. 
Looks like there are actually duplicate tiles adjacent to each other making it 
impossible to use the map. I also just went back to the old version of mobile 
google maps to get terrain layers back and I do have the same issue within maps 
as in Mytracks. This is a relatively new issue, at least a few months old, but 
not as long as several years that I've been using tracks. I would expect to see 
seamless tiles making one continuous map, rather than an unintelligible mosaic 
with duplicates.

Maps 6.14.3 (did have same issue while running maps 7+ also), MyTracks 2.0.6, 
Android 4.1.2, Motorola Droid Razr Maxx HD

My Tracks is using the Google map view. Sounds like the bug is in the map 
server serving the map data. This is something we cannot fix in My Tracks.
